#dfbcdb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dfbcdb is composed of 87.5% red, 73.7%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 15.7% magenta, 1.8%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 306.9 degrees, a saturation of 35.4% and a lightness of 80.6%. #dfbcdb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#bf79b7.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

Shades and Tints of #dfbcdb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d060c is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.
